Ticket: Missed pick-up — locked device case

The scheduled courier from Quillmark Labs did not arrive Tuesday for the locked case of test devices. Case remains sealed in the records room; contents unverified per protocol. Collection has been rescheduled for Thursday morning. Do not open the case under any circumstances. When the courier presents, use the instruction below.

dispatch memo: the istwyn norwyn courier leaves the lamael kaswyn briwyn tamix jorael gorix zoreth holir ledger at gate 3079 under passcode 677723

# Build Provenance: Spokewise Rebalancer

All Spokewise binaries are built in the sealed pipeline. No local builds ship. Each artifact carries a signed manifest listing source revision, builder image, and dependency digests. Verify the manifest before deploying to any depot controller. Every verified artifact is stamped with the token shown below.

trace token, yahof-yadup: htk21_3e52fc440779ed8614351

## Configuration

Hey support folks — Bucketeer (our A/B assignment service) reads everything from `.env`, so no code changes needed for most tweaks. `BUCKETEER_STICKY_TTL` controls how long a user stays in their assigned variant, and `BUCKETEER_SALT_ROTATION` should stay at `weekly` unless the Velma team says otherwise. Most tickets you'll see are just a missing signing credential. To fix those, add the following line to the service's `.env` file:

vault entry, kahof-fajof: LEDGER_TOKEN20=252fb2f2c70cd73a28be